Cheeseburger Chowder


1 lb ground beef
2 md potatoes, peeled and cubed
1/2 c each onion and celery, chop
2 tb green pepper, chopped
1 tb beef base
1/2 ts salt
2 1/2 c milk
3 tb flour
1 c cheddar, shredded

In large pot brown beef, drain. Stir in veggies, base, salt, and 1 1/2
cups water. Cover and cook til veggies are tender. 15-20 minutes.
Blend 1/2 cup milk with the flour. Add to saucepan along with
remaining milk. Cook and stir til thickened and bubbly. Add cheese.
Heat and stir til cheese melts.
